Transaction 142de615f92fa3691e9855fd18cc6c111b5db4ba7ebe8819982653083fc1be0e
1 Input
1 Output
-
142de615f92fa3691e9855fd18cc6c111b5db4ba7ebe8819982653083fc1be0e:0
- value
- 2945000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 afce54931ffc672f37d07c3103e3264bf5680026 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H2aRf2xrEKryCdJetkWsRbvGBKbvdBxyk